From ec666bc24a4ac202bf6ec4883bd2d65bc5c4c8ca Mon Sep 17 00:00:00 2001 From: Cyan Ogilvie Date: Thu, 14 Sep 2006 23:32:33 +0200 Subject: [PATCH] Added onselect_arr callback to Browse_tktreectrl --- pkgIndex.tcl | 4 ++-- scripts/browse_tktreectrl.itcl | 1 + tlc-base.tcl | 2 +- 3 files changed, 4 insertions(+), 3 deletions(-) diff --git a/pkgIndex.tcl b/pkgIndex.tcl index c3a772f..54bc6b2 100755 --- a/pkgIndex.tcl +++ b/pkgIndex.tcl @@ -1,4 +1,4 @@ #Tcl package index file, version 1.0 -package ifneeded TLC-base 0.77.0 [list eval [list namespace eval ::tlc [list variable library $dir]]\n[list source [file join $dir tlc-base.tcl]]] -package ifneeded TLC 0.77.0 [list source [file join $dir tlc.tcl]] +package ifneeded TLC-base 0.78.0 [list eval [list namespace eval ::tlc [list variable library $dir]]\n[list source [file join $dir tlc-base.tcl]]] +package ifneeded TLC 0.78.0 [list source [file join $dir tlc.tcl]] diff --git a/scripts/browse_tktreectrl.itcl b/scripts/browse_tktreectrl.itcl index 1808cb4..4bcbd9d 100644 --- a/scripts/browse_tktreectrl.itcl +++ b/scripts/browse_tktreectrl.itcl @@ -346,6 +346,7 @@ body tlc::Browse_tktreectrl::selection_changed {} { #<<<1 } tlc::try { invoke_handlers onselect $row + invoke_handlers onselect_arr [array get coldata] } onerr { default STDMSG } diff --git a/tlc-base.tcl b/tlc-base.tcl index b1deb8d..5fd5cc0 100755 --- a/tlc-base.tcl +++ b/tlc-base.tcl @@ -4,7 +4,7 @@ package require Itcl 3.1 namespace eval ::tlc { namespace export * - variable version 0.77.0 + variable version 0.78.0 variable log set log(threshold) 20 -- 2.11.4.GIT